Columbia, Mo. – The 2
nd ranked Columbia College men's soccer team took the field tonight as they hosted the St. Louis College of Pharmacy Eutectics in an AMC matchup. The Cougars defeated the Eutectics 2-0, breaking the previous program record recording 15 consecutive wins, while also remaining undefeated on the season at 15-0 and 9-0 in conference play.
It was a tight match between the Eutectics and the Cougars despite Columbia having majority of the possession, keeping the ball on St. Louis College of Pharmacy's side of the field. The Eutectic's defense was at the top of their game as the goalkeeper had seven saves on the Cougars 35 shots. The first goal of the game was an own goal made by St. Louis College of Pharmacy at the 54
th minute. At the 85 minute mark, freshmen
Nick Brandt chipped one right over the St. Louis College of Pharmacy goalkeeper from the 20 yard line to secure the victory.
Ryan Harrisskitt was in goal for Columbia and had two saves on the night.
